(2) The annual estimates shall make provision for all the estimated expenditure
of the Corporation of the financial year concerned, and in particular shall provide—
(a) for the payment of the salaries, allowances and other charges in
respect of the staff of the Corporation;
(b) for the payment of the pensions, gratuities and other charges in
respect of retirement benefits which are payable out of the funds of
the Corporation;
(c) for the maintenance of the buildings and grounds of the Corporation;
(d) for the proper maintenance, repair and replacement of any installation
and of the equipment and other moveable property of the Corporation;
(e) for the funding of the broadcasting services and training and research
activities of the Corporation;
(f) for the creation of such funds to meet future or contingent liabilities
in respect of retiring benefits, insurance or replacement of buildings
or installations or equipment and in respect of such other matters as
the Board may think fit.
(3)
Annual estimates shall be approved by the Board before the
commencement of the financial year to which they relate, and shall be submitted
to the Minister for approval and after the Minister has given his approval the Board
shall not increase any sum provided in the estimates without the consent of the
Minister.
(4) No expenditure shall be incurred for the purposes of the Corporation except
in accordance with the annual estimates approved under subsection (3) or in
pursuance of an authorization of the Board given with the prior approval of the
Minister.
43. Accounts and audit
(1) The Board shall cause to be kept all proper books and records of account
of the income, expenditure and assets and liabilities of the Corporation.
(2) Within a period of four months after the end of each financial year, the Board
shall submit to the Auditor-General (Corporations) the accounts of the Corporation
together with—
(a) a statement of income and expenditure during the year; and
(b) a statement of the assets and liabilities of the Corporation on the last
day of that year.
(3) The accounts of the Corporation shall be audited and reported on annually
by the Auditor-General (Corporations) under Part VII of the Exchequer and Audit
Act (Cap. 412).
(4) The expenses of and incidental to the auditing of the accounts of the
Corporation shall be borne by the Corporation.
